Craig Ferguson Hosts CNN’s ‘American on Purpose’: How to Stream Online

The launch of Craig Ferguson’s new CNN Original Series, *American on Purpose,* is not just a nostalgia trip for long-time fans of late-night television; it serves a dual function in the media landscape. Premiering on May 30 at 9 p.m. PT/ET, this five-part documentary engages with pressing issues such as the First Amendment, individualism, capitalism, patriotism, and the immigrant experience, all in time for the 250th anniversary of the United States. This strategic timing reveals a desire to recalibrate public discourse around these topics, potentially reshaping viewer perceptions during a fraught socio-political climate.

How to Stream Craig Ferguson: American on Purpose
*American on Purpose* airs weekly on Saturdays, creating a structured engagement platform that encourages viewer anticipation. For those outside of cable TV, Sling TV offers flexible streaming options:
| Plan | Channels | Monthly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Sling Orange | 30+ including CNN | $45.99 |
| Sling Blue | 40+ including CNN | $45.99 |
| Sling Orange & Blue | 50+ including CNN | $60.99 |
| Sling 1 Day Pass | Access to select channels | $4.99 |
